Kitchener, Ont. – After going undefeated throughout the tournament Team GTHL Blue has won the 2018 OHL Gold Cup in an 8-2 game against Team GTHL Red at Activa Sportsplex in Kitchener, Ontario.
During a back and forth five goal first period, GTHL Blue ended the period on top.
Ryan O Rourke scored first for Team GTHL Red, on the power play from Jean-Luc Foudy. Team GTHL Blue answered back, a goal by Dylan Robinson from Jake Uberti, Thomas Haynes. Taking their first lead, Stephan Halliday scored unassisted on the power play for Team GTHL Blue.
Team GTHL Red then tied it up, thanks to Cole Perfetti from Jean-Luc Foudy.
Before the buzzer, William Cuylle knocked it home for Team GTHL Blue, from Stephan Halliday.
Team GTHL Blue extended their lead in the second, first by Kyle Jackson from Davis Young, Owen Porter, the second by William Cuylle, short-handed and unassisted.
And in the final frame, Team GTHL Blue scored three more. First by Dylan Robinson from Kyle Jackson, Thomas Haynes, the second - Jake Uberti on the power play, from Michael Bianconi. And the final goal of the frame by Liam Babcock, from Stephan Halliday.
This is the fifth time Team GTHL Blue has won the OHL Gold Cup.
Players of the game were Cole Perfetti for Team GTHL Red and Stephan Halliday for Team GTHL Blue.

About the OHL Gold Cup
The OHL Gold Cup is an annual showcase event featuring top under-16 talent in Ontario. As part of the Hockey Canada Program of Excellence (POE), players competing at the OHL Gold Cup have an opportunity to be evaluated for invitation to the national under-17 development camp, where Hockey Canada gathers the top talent from across the country to introduce players to the national team program and provide a foundation of development as they progress through the POE.
